Director of Development – School of Communications
Inside Higher Ed invites applications for the Director of Development – School of Communications at Elon University. The role leads development activities, engages alumni, parents, and friends, and coordinates philanthropy at the leadership annual giving level.
Position SummaryThe Director manages a portfolio of approximately 200 university donors and prospects, cultivates and solicits philanthropic support, collaborates with the Dean’s advisory board, supports the Dean’s staff, and develops alumni engagement strategies while traveling to engage constituents.
Job Duties- Actively manage a portfolio of roughly 200 university donors and prospects, identifying, cultivating, soliciting, and stewarding philanthropic support.
- Work closely with the Associate Director of Corporate & Employer Relations to identify and engage potential corporate partners and lead all development activities related to the School, including strategy and development of leadership annual giving solicitations.
- Travel on behalf of the university to engage constituents to identify, cultivate, and solicit donor prospects for key philanthropic priorities, including annual gifts, endowed scholarships, gifts to capital projects, and other gifts illustrated in university campaigns and strategic plans.
- Assist the Dean and the Dean’s staff in the recruitment and management of members of the School’s Advisory Board, serving as the primary liaison between the School and staff within University Advancement.
- Develop opportunities for alumni to engage with faculty, staff, and students, regularly communicating through formal and informal channels to advance relationships in service to philanthropic priorities. Regularly speak in front of groups to deliver information and updates around university activities.
Required Education And Experience
Bachelor’s degree in communications or business, and 5‑8 years of relevant experience, preferably in higher education development or a comparable role.
Special InstructionsThe role requires frequent travel across the United States and may involve work during nights and weekends.
BenefitsElon University offers a comprehensive benefits package that includes generous annual days off, tuition remission for undergraduate and graduate courses, an 8% retirement plan contribution, immediate health, dental and vision insurance, free campus fitness facilities, and access to campus events and athletics.
